Successful execution of a comprehensive garden upcycling project depends entirely on thorough substrate preparation and assembling appropriate crafting tools before introducing moist soil mixes. Required materials and tools generally include untreated reclaimed pallet timbers, galvanized hardware mesh, heavy-duty breathable landscape fabric membranes, cordless drills, masonry drill bits, exterior wood screws, non-toxic waterproof sealers, safety goggles, and utility shears. Planning considerations must strictly prioritize the historical origin of your salvaged containers, ensuring that old industrial timbers or painted metal tubs are completely free from toxic chemical treatments like creosote or lead pigments. Measuring the drainage capacity of each vessel and pre-drilling adequate bottom drainage holes prevents root suffocation and fungal rot during heavy seasonal rainfall. Clearing away loose debris, removing corroded structural nails, and lining timber frames with porous geotextile sheets establishes an organized step by step tutorial workflow that guarantees long-term plant vitality and structural stability across your garden.
1. Vertical Reclaimed Pallet Herb Troughs
Step-by-Step Guide
Configuring a vertical reclaimed pallet herb planter relies on securing durable landscape fabric pockets behind the internal cross-slats of an untreated wooden shipping pallet. To execute this creative project, inspect the pallet frame to verify it bears the official heat-treated stamp, ensuring it is entirely free of chemical preservatives. Sand down the rough exterior pine boards using medium-grit sandpaper before applying two coats of non-toxic exterior timber oil. Secure heavy-duty breathable landscape fabric across the bottom and backside of each horizontal slat cavity using a staple gun loaded with galvanized steel staples, forming five separate planting troughs. Fill each interior fabric pocket with a nutrient-rich mixture of potting compost, coarse perlite, and slow-release organic fertilizer granules. Plant compact culinary herbs such as sweet basil, curly parsley, and thyme directly into the stepped tiers. This vertical arrangement provides exceptional space efficiency for narrow balconies, keeping edible greens elevated and easily accessible.

2. Galvanized Wash Tub Salad Planters
Setup Method
Traditional plastic shallow planters often crack, warp, and discolor rapidly under intense direct summer ultraviolet radiation. Resolve this durability limitation by drafting a layout blueprint for a multi-tiered vegetable container utilizing a repurposed vintage galvanized steel wash tub. Drill twelve half-inch drainage holes evenly across the bottom metal base using a high-speed steel step drill bit lubricated with machine oil. Place a two-inch foundational drainage layer of coarse river gravel over the drilled holes, covering the stone base with a permeable circle of spun-bond landscape fabric. Fill the container with a lightweight potting mix formulated specifically for leafy greens, mounding the soil two inches below the rolled metal top rim. Sow loose-leaf lettuce varieties, baby spinach, and radishes in dense concentric rings across the broad circular surface. The heavy zinc-coated steel carcass completely resists structural rust, offering a durable, modern industrial aesthetic that anchors patio dining zones.

3. Suspended Vintage Colander Hanging Baskets
Execution Process
Mismatched commercial wire hanging baskets often require frequent, messy moss lining replacements that dry out rapidly under breezy outdoor patio conditions. Eliminate this maintenance bottleneck systematically by converting vintage enameled metal kitchen colanders into self-draining hanging flower bowls. Thread three identical thirty-inch lengths of rust-proof brass jack chain through three equidistant drainage holes located around the upper flared perimeter rim of the colander. Join the top ends of the three chain strands together using a heavy-duty stainless steel s-hook to create a perfectly balanced three-point suspension harness. Line the interior perforated bowl base with a pre-cut disc of porous coco coir fiber before filling the core cavity with moisture-retentive potting compost. Plant vibrant cascading trailing petunias, creeping lobelia, or trailing strawberries around the outer edges. The hundreds of pre-punched metal drainage holes prevent waterlogging, ensuring steady root aeration and lush floral displays.

4. Stacked Terracotta Pot Herb Spirals
How to Create
Incorporating a multi-tiered vertical growing tower inside a compact patio footprint relies on nesting porous clay flower pots in ascending size tiers. Select four unglazed terracotta pots with graduating base diameters of sixteen, twelve, ten, and eight inches, soaking the clay vessels in water for thirty minutes before assembly. Drive a five-foot-long galvanized steel rebar rod vertically into firm garden soil, ensuring the metal spike stands straight using a spirit level. Thread the largest clay pot over the metal pole through its central drainage hole, filling the base cavity with coarse potting soil to secure its position. Slide each remaining pot down the central steel spine sequentially, tilting each subsequent pot at alternating thirty-degree angles to rest firmly against the underlying soil bed. Plant compact trailing herbs like oregano and creeping rosemary into the exposed pocket shelves to create a sculptural vertical tower.

5. Reclaimed Ladder Climbing Vine Trellises
Setup Method
Allowing vigorous vining vegetables to sprawl uncontrolled across flat soil beds consumes vast amounts of ground space and exposes ripening crops to fungal soil pathogens. Organize these climbing crops systematically by repurposing an old wooden folding step ladder into an A-frame vertical climbing arbor. Unfold the wooden ladder completely over an active garden bed, locking the metal spreader braces firmly in place to establish rigid structural stability. Secure horizontal runs of heavy-duty jute twine or galvanized wire mesh across the open rungs on both sides of the ladder using small wood staples. Plant climbing crops like sugar snap peas, pole beans, or small heirloom cucumbers along the outer ground perimeter beneath the ladder legs. As the vines grow upward, weave the tendrils through the horizontal rungs to build a leafy vertical canopy that leaves the ground completely open for shade-tolerant greens.

6. Cinder Block Tiered Succulent Benches
Step-by-Step Guide
Constructing an architectural, modular retaining wall planter with built-in drainage pockets involves stacking standard hollow concrete cinder blocks in a stepped geometric pattern. Level a rectangular four-foot ground footprint, laying down a flat base layer of crushed gravel to prevent the heavy masonry blocks from shifting into soft soil. Arrange five hollow cinder blocks side by side, stacking a second layer of three blocks centered on top to form an ascending stepped pyramid configuration. Apply high-strength polyurethane landscape construction adhesive between all touching concrete contact faces to bond the modular structure permanently. Cut small squares of wire hardware cloth to cover the bottom openings of each exposed hollow cavity before filling the compartments with a fast-draining cactus and succulent gritty soil blend. Plant low-profile succulents like echeveria and sedum into the hollow pockets, creating a striking modern geometric installation that resists severe weathering.

7. Repurposed Wine Barrel Water Reservoirs
How to Make
Managing a steady irrigation supply for thirsty container plants requires high-capacity rainwater collection systems that blend naturally into organic garden landscapes. Source an authentic fifty-five-gallon solid oak wine barrel, scrubbing the interior timber walls with a mild baking soda solution to remove lingering alcohol residues. Drill a three-quarter-inch hole three inches above the lower base hoop, threading a brass quarter-turn spigot valve tightly into the timber with silicone thread sealant. Install an overflow barb fitting near the upper metal band, connecting a flexible hose to divert excess rainwater into nearby garden beds during heavy storms. Cut a large circular opening in the top barrel lid, securing a fine stainless steel mesh screen over the aperture to filter out roof debris and block mosquito breeding. Position the heavy oak barrel directly beneath a downspout drop, elevating the base on cinder blocks to ensure gravity-fed water pressure for your watering cans.

8. Vintage Mason Jar Wall Sconce Planters
Execution Process
Displaying indoor propagation cuttings or small culinary herbs along an outdoor fence wall can easily look cluttered if the containers lack a uniform mounting system. Eliminate this visual confusion cleanly by mounting a coordinated series of repurposed glass mason jars onto a reclaimed timber backboard. Secure three heavy-duty stainless steel worm-drive pipe hose clamps horizontally across a sanded four-foot cedar fence board using rust-proof wood screws. Slide a wide-mouth quart-sized glass mason jar into each open metal collar, tightening the adjustment screws firmly with a flathead screwdriver until the glass is locked in place. Place a one-inch layer of activated charcoal and coarse horticultural pumice at the bottom of each glass jar to prevent water stagnation in the undrained base. Fill the jars with clean potting soil and plant shallow-rooted microgreens or propagate houseplant cuttings in full view.

9. Upcycled Gutter Strawberry Wall Runs
Setup Method
Ground-level strawberry plants often suffer from slug damage, dirt splashes, and fruit rotting caused by direct contact with wet soil surfaces. Resolve these agricultural challenges by mounting repurposed aluminum roof gutters horizontally along a sunny outdoor wall or fence line. Cut seamless aluminum gutter profiles into matching five-foot lengths, crimping waterproof aluminum end caps securely onto both ends of each channel section with silicone caulk. Drill one-quarter-inch drainage holes at six-inch intervals along the bottom base line of each metal trough to allow excess irrigation water to escape freely. Fasten the gutter sections horizontally to wall studs using heavy-duty gutter hanger brackets, spacing three parallel tiers eighteen inches apart vertically. Fill the shallow troughs with lightweight compost mix and plant day-neutral strawberry crowns at nine-inch intervals, allowing the ripening berries to hang cleanly over the outer metal lip.

10. Salvaged Wheelbarrow Mobile Planter Carts
How to Create
Transforming a rusty, decommissioned metal wheelbarrow into a mobile decorative flower cart provides a versatile focal feature that can follow seasonal sun patterns across your yard. Sand down flaking rust patches from the steel basin using a stiff wire brush before coating the metal with an exterior rust-inhibiting metal primer. Drill eight half-inch drainage perforations through the lowest point of the basin belly, covering the holes with a breathable layer of heavy landscape fabric. Fill the wheeled cart with a balanced soil blend of rich organic compost and shredded leaf mulch, leaving three inches of rim space. Plant an assortment of vibrant annual flowers, such as orange calendula, dwarf sunflowers, and trailing nasturtiums, to build a full, rounded floral display. The functional wheel and rear handle assembly allow you to roll the entire garden display into sunny spots effortlessly throughout the growing season.

Common Beginner Mistakes and How to Avoid Them
A primary mistake when executing upcycled garden projects is utilizing reclaimed materials that contain toxic chemical compounds or heavy metal contaminants that can leach directly into edible vegetable crops. Repurposed railroad ties and telephone poles are heavily treated with toxic creosote, while older painted furniture pieces and reclaimed barn woods often carry dangerous lead-based paint coatings. Avoid this severe contamination risk by using only certified heat-treated pallet timbers, food-grade storage containers, and untreated raw hardwoods for any structure intended to cultivate edible crops. Another frequent error is neglecting to install adequate drainage holes in converted metal, plastic, or ceramic vessels. Watertight containers rapidly accumulate standing irrigation water during continuous rainstorms, depriving roots of oxygen and causing fatal root rot disease within days. Always drill generous drainage perforations and line bottom cavities with coarse permeable aggregates before introducing potting soil.
Practical Tips for Better Results
Achieving lasting success with containerized upcycled garden installations depends heavily on selecting appropriate lightweight soil blends tailored specifically for container ecosystems. Never fill repurposed planters with dense, heavy topsoil dug straight from existing ground garden beds, as natural soil compacts tightly inside containers, restricting drainage and suffocating plant roots. Instead, prepare a custom potting medium combining equal parts peat moss or coconut coir, coarse perlite, and screened organic compost to ensure a loose, moisture-retentive, and well-aerated root environment. Additionally, when assembling vertical installations like pallet racks or wall-mounted gutters, always verify the structural load capacity of the supporting wall or fence structure. Wet potting soil weighs significantly more than dry soil; securing mounting brackets directly into solid structural wall studs with heavy-duty structural screws prevents catastrophic collapses under maximum water saturation.
Styling, Presentation, or Organization Ideas
Properly coordinating your upcycled garden structures with modern landscape design principles ensures your outdoor space looks intentional, sophisticated, and visually cohesive from every perspective. Choose salvage materials that share a single textural theme or metal finish, such as pairing galvanized wash tub planters with raw cedar wood pallet stands and zinc-coated hardware across the garden area. This structural continuity prevents eclectic recycled elements from looking like disorganized yard junk, turning practical growing containers into attractive aesthetic assets that support your overall landscape theme. When organizing multiple upcycled containers across an open patio or deck, employ the rule of thirds by grouping vessels of varying heights together, such as a tall stacked terracotta tower beside a low galvanized tub. Keep the surrounding ground borders clear of loose debris, utilizing clean cedar wood mulch chips to frame your upcycled installations neatly.
Budget or Time Planning
Upgrading your garden infrastructure with upcycled materials eliminates the high retail markup of commercial planters while delivering custom growing solutions for a fraction of the cost. Sourcing free heat-treated wooden pallets from local construction sites or finding vintage wash tubs at local yard sales provides durable foundations for mere pennies. A standard small-scale project, such as building a vertical pallet herb rack or assembling a hanging colander basket, typically requires less than two hours of active manual assembly time from start to finish. Larger structural projects like cinder block planter benches or multi-tiered gutter systems can be completed comfortably within a single weekend afternoon by prepping materials beforehand. Allocating a modest budget toward high-grade stainless steel fasteners, landscape fabric membranes, and premium organic potting mixes ensures exceptional plant health and long-term structural integrity.
Creative Expansion and Advanced Inspiration
Once your fundamental garden upcycling methods are fully mastered, you can explore advanced engineering additions like automated low-pressure drip irrigation systems and integrated solar accent lighting. Threading flexible quarter-inch drip emitter tubing along the backside of vertical pallet planters or gutter runs ensures uniform, hands-free moisture delivery to every individual plant tier on an automated timer. This progressive modification reduces water evaporation losses significantly while maintaining optimal soil moisture during hot summer weather. Another creative concept involves embedding low-voltage solar micro-spotlights beneath the outer lips of galvanized wash tubs or climbing ladder trellises to illuminate your flowering vines after dark.
